TCM Pro Launches Nationwide COTC Cover as Waste Sites Face October Tracking Deadline
S For Story/10698929
ALTRINCHAM, U.K. - s4story -- From 1 October 2026, every permitted or licensed waste receiving site in England, Wales and Northern Ireland must record the waste it takes in through the government's Digital Waste Tracking service. Paper transfer notes and consignment notes, filed away and reviewed long after the fact, give way to a digital record the regulator can see as it happens.
TCM Pro, a new service supplying qualified technically competent managers to permitted waste sites anywhere in the UK, argues the change will alter something operators may not have thought about: how quickly a competence problem gets noticed.
Technical competence and waste tracking are separate conditions on the same permit. One requires a named holder of a CIWM (WAMITAB) Certificate of Technical Competence to oversee the site for a set proportion of its operating hours. The other requires the site to log what arrives at the gate. Different obligations, same permit, same regulator.

TCM Pro said: "Nearly every operator we speak to is focused on the tracking system, and quite right too, because that is the deadline with a date attached. The risk is a competence gap sitting quietly underneath it. Under paper records, a missing technically competent manager usually surfaced at a routine inspection, which might be a long way off. Once a site is filing digital records of every load it receives, its operating pattern becomes much more legible. Our expectation is that competence questions start following on from that."
TCM Pro covers sites across England,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land, on a short term basis during absence or recruitment, or as a standing arrangement. It has published free reference material rather than putting it behind an enquiry form, including a lookup table covering the full range of CIWM (WAMITAB) operator competence qualifications from low through medium to high risk, and a plain guide to the October timetable and what it requires. The service also recruits qualified COTC holders looking for flexible paid work covering sites.

The October date is only the first phase. Scotland follows in January 2027, and registered waste carriers, brokers, dealers and exporters are brought in from October 2027, alongside separate changes already working through the sector from the SR2022 standard rules consolidation and the POPs waste rules.
TCM Pro said: "There is a lot changing at once, and it is all landing on the same people. We would rather be in front of it than explaining ourselves afterwards."
